Singing is definitely not a lucrative business.

I've seen estimates on "Musician" on job occupation specialty websites, the kinds that help you decide careers and whatever, they estimate an average of 30-40k a year.

But it depends on a LOT.

Talent plays a big role. Image, connections, charisma, timing, and lots and lots of luck are required to make it big.
